The story of Anne POYTHRESS began in 1712 in Prince George, Prince George, Virginia, Colonial America. Anne POYTHRESS married Richard Bland Ii, and had children including Anne Poythress Bland, Edward Bland, Elizabeth Bland, John Bland, Letitia Bland, Lettice Bland, Lucy Bland, Mary Bland, Peter Randolph Bland, Richard Bland, Sarah Sally Bland, Susan Bland, Theodorick Bland, William Bland Rev. Anne POYTHRESS passed away in 1758 in Jordan Point Manor, Prince George County, Virginia, United States of America.
